Ollie’s Bargain Outlet Holdings Inc (NASDAQ: OLLI) announced that it will report its financial results for the second quarter of fiscal 2026 before the market opens on Wednesday, September 2, 2026. The disclosure marks the next update for the off-price retailer, which operates 672 stores across 35 states as of May 2, 2026.
Eric van der Valk, President and Chief Executive Officer, and Robert Helm,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er, will host a conference call with the investment community to discuss the financial results and answer questions at 8:30 am Eastern Time on the same day.

About Ollie’s
Ollie’s is a leading off-price retailer of brand name household products. Since its founding in 1982, the company’s mission has been to sell Good Stuff Cheap®. It achieves this through a flexible buying model that focuses on closeout merchandise and excess inventory from suppliers and manufacturers around the world. Its stores offer Real Brands! Real Bargains! ® in a treasure hunt environment at prices up to 70% below traditional retailers.
